Abstract/Contents:"A lysimeter experiment was undertaken in the Washington State University Plant Growth Facility in 2012. The purpose of the experiment was to determine if there were different responses to fertilizer among 4 turf type tall fescue cultivars. Two of the cultivars were rhizomatous, Titan Limited and JT-783, and two of the cultivars were non-rhizomatous, Greystone and Jaguar 4G. The study was conducted in two consecutive 'years' within the greenhouse and consisted of a 4 week establishment period followed by a 4 week testing period. Under lower fertility all plants demonstrated increased root length, root surface area, average diameter, root volume, adjusted weight and root bulk density."
